WebbBothal, a village, a township, and a parish in Northumberland. The village is pleasantly situated on the Wansbeck river, near the N.E.R., 3 miles E of Morpeth. It has a post office under Morpeth, which is the telegraph office; money order office, Ashington. Area of Bothal Demesne township, 3174 acres of land and 33 of water; population, 5426 ... St. Vincent De Paul Society. … Webb5 mars 2006 · Church of St Andrews, Bothal There has been a church on this site from c882AD. Built initially by the Anglo Saxons, it was later replace by a Norman Church in 12thC by Richard Bertam who resided in Bothal. At Bothal St. Andrew in the Morpeth district of Northumberland, from the earliest registers: 2,093 baptisms covering 1680-1812. 1,535 burials covering 1678-1812. 581 marriages covering 1678-1812. 82 “banns called but not married here” covering 1754-1812.
